This IRS form is used to report distributions from Health Savings Accounts (HSA), Archer Medical Savings Accounts (MSA), or Medicare Advantage MSAs to the Internal Revenue Service and recipients.

The trustee of your HSA, Archer MSA, or MA MSA may provide other information about your account on this form. Note: Don't attach Form 5498-SA to your income tax return. Instead, keep it for your records.
Where does Form 5498-SA go on a tax return? Participants of an HSA, Archer MSA or MA MSA do not have to file Form 5498-SA with their individual income tax return. However, if distributions from any of these accounts were taxable, they should be noted on Schedule 1 of Form 1040, Part I, line 8e.

The only scenarios I can think of where a 1099-SA wouldn't be issued is either: (1) the HSA had zero balance during all of 2021 and you didn't actually withdraw anything, or (2) you did a trustee-to-trustee transfer to another HSA provider, which isn't reportable.
A 1099-SA is a U.S. tax form that reports distributions made from a health savings account (HSA), Archer medical savings account (Archer MSA), or Medicare Advantage medical savings account (MA MSA). Its purpose is to show you (and the Internal Revenue Service) how much money you spent from your account.
The 1099-SA form will be available mid-to-late January in your online account if you had distributions in the prior year. If you chose to get paper documents, you'll get your 1099-SA in the mail in late January/early February.
What happens if you don't report your HSA on taxes? You may owe penalties and interest for not reporting withdrawals of contributions on your tax return. For 2024, the interest rate for not paying taxes is 8%.

Form 1099-SA is a tax form used to report distributions from Health Savings Accounts (HSAs), Archer Medical Savings Accounts (MSAs), and Medicare Advantage MSAs.
Form 1099-SA must be filed by the trustee or custodian of the HSA, MSA, or Medicare Advantage MSA who makes distributions to the account holder.
To fill out Form 1099-SA, you need to provide information such as the recipient's name, address, taxpayer identification number, the account number, and the total amount of distributions made during the tax year.
The purpose of Form 1099-SA is to report distributions made from Health Savings Accounts and other specialized accounts, which helps the IRS track the use of tax-advantaged funds.
Form 1099-SA must report the total distributions for the year, as well as the distribution codes that indicate the reason for the distribution, and the recipient's details.
